Meander 2: Braided Rivers
These slip cast pitchers have mishima inscriptions related, on the Tallapoosa side, to the terra nullius British law and U.S. manifest destiny, indigenous towns and treaties with the US, the damming of the river (Putting Loafing Streams to Work) with the effects of impoundment, the timber monoculture. On the Coosa side, the themes are indigenous towns, Alabama land fever, enslavement, the cotton monoculture, and impoundment. Our matriarchical lineage is pictured for each river.
